In private practice since 1970, Dr. William Steen has 30 plus years experience as a cataract and refractive surgeon. Over the past 30 years he has performed over 45,000 eye surgeries, including more than 35,000 cataract surgeries and in excess of 14,000 operations using only topical anesthesia, making him one of the most experienced surgeons in Louisiana.
In 1984 he began performing RK and AK, making him one of the
pioneers in the area of refractive surgery in Louisiana. Since
that time he has been dedicated to bringing the latest in refractive
surgery techniques to this area.
|
|
Dr. Steen's lists of refractive "firsts" in the Ark-La-Tex include:
first to use corneal topography to enhance surgical results
first to perform ALK
first to perform PRK
first to perform LASIK
|
|
|
In 1992, Dr. Steen participated in the Summit Excimer Laser Technology
Visionary program in which he gained worldwide experience in the
use of this exciting new laser performing procedures in London
and Berlin. Upon the laser's approval by the FDA in October of 1995, he performed
the first excimer laser surgeries in the Ark-La-Tex for the treatment
of nearsightedness. In January 1996, Dr. Steen performed the first Photorefractive Keratectomy (PRK) procedure using the excimer laser for the treatment of nearsightedness. In April 1996, Dr. Steen was the first surgeon in the ArkLaTex to perform locally the Lamellar In-Site Keratomileusis (LASIK) procedure using the excimer laser.
Dr. Steen is certified by the American Board of Ophthalmology
and the American College of Eye Surgeons. He was the first Ark-La-Tex
eye surgeon to be certified by the American Board of Eye Surgery
in both Cataract/Implant Surgery and Incisional Keratotomy (Refractive)
Surgery. He is a member of the American Society of Cataract and
Refractive Surgeons as well as the American Academy of Ophthalmology.
